# candidate-fe **Repository Path**: ycxk_1/candidate-fe ## Basic Information - **Project Name**: candidate-fe - **Description**: No description available - **Primary Language**: Unknown - **License**: MIT -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 0 - **Created**: 2023-03-20 - **Last Updated**: 2023-03-24 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# 前端上机仓库 此仓库为前端候选人,完成基础能力测验的仓库 > [前端框架说明地址](./docs/README.md) ## 要求 1. 用vue实现相关功能 2. 根据接口文档,完成相关页面 3. 表单页面要有完整的验证 4. 本地启动可以直接链接远程接口地址,进行相关数据操作 5. 代码完成后,提交到自己的仓库提供地址给面试官或直接打压缩包给到面试官 ## 功能列表 1. 实现对角色的增删改查 2. 实现对用户的增删改查 3. 实现对用户和角色的绑定关系的增删改查 ## 项目提交 候选人完成功能后,将代码打包为压缩包(压缩包命名为:candidate-fe-{候选人姓名拼音}{yyyy-dd-dd})发送给面试官; 新建一个info.md文件,对操作以及开发进行简要说明 ## 接口文档 服务器地址:http://39.165.247.211:7799 ### 用户接口 User结构 字段名|类型|说明 ---|---|--- id|number|主键 userName|string| gender|number| 0-女 1-男 password|string| > 用户信息查询 - 地址:[GET] /cand/user/list - 参数示例:```{ "pageNum":1, "pageSize":20 }``` > 添加 - 地址:[POST] /cand/user >修改 - 地址:[PUT] /cand/user > 删除 - 地址:[DELETE] /cand/user/{ids} ### 角色接口 #### Role 基础结构 字段名|类型|说明 ---|---|--- id|number|主键 roleName|string| #### 接口 > 角色信息查询 - 地址:[GET] /cand/role/list - 参数:```{ "pageNum":1, "pageSize":20 }``` > 添加 - 地址:[POST] /cand/role >修改 - 地址:[PUT] /cand/role > 删除 - 地址:[DELETE] /cand/role/{ids} ### 用户角色 #### 基础结构 字段名|类型|说明 ---|---|--- id|number|主键 roleId|number| userId|number| status|number| 0 停用 1 正常